WhatsApp has released a new Android beta update (version 2.25.14.14) through the Google Play Beta Program. This update fixes a major bug that affected stickers, avatars, and GIFs in the app’s keyboard. The bug appeared in the previous beta version (2.25.14.12) and caused frustration for many users. These features, commonly used to enhance chats, were not loading properly, disrupting the messaging experience.
Some users also reported crashes when opening certain chats. Basic troubleshooting like clearing the app cache or restarting the device did not help, as the problem was caused by a deeper bug in the app. WhatsApp has now addressed this issue in the latest update. After installing version 2.25.14.14, affected users should find that stickers, avatars, and GIFs work normally again.

In addition to the bug fix, WhatsApp is also working on testing a new feature . It enables users to start a group chat with the option of not immediately including participants. This adds flexibility and makes it easier to use group chats as personal storage for notes, links, or media.
The fix is now available to all users in the beta program. For more updates and features, users can follow WABetaInfo on X (formerly Twitter).
